Job Summary

Job Description

DUTIES: Coordinate scoping and technology architecture review activities for initiated programs; provide end to end technical project management to drive delivery of critical features; implement large scale IT, Telecommunication, and Network infrastructure projects leveraging SAFE (Scaled Agile Framework) and Agile development methodologies; provide project management for Quality engineering and IT test automation teams; manage projects and delivery of technology domain and systems of an Internet/Telecommunication infrastructure; and set up and manage projects to forecast growth by effectively coordinating with supply chain vendors and 3rd party OEM (original equipment manufacturers); coordinate, manage and drive test organization activities; facilitate bug triage, manage bug lists across vendors, track issue resolution with the lead engineer; coordinate change request generation and tracking; make project scheduling decisions in conjunction the lead engineer or facilitate conversations necessary for decision making; report on project’s progress as required by product engineering management; identify and manage critical path and risk areas and create risk response and mitigation plans; report weekly/as necessary on any risks/issues; escalate issues as required to unblock open issues; work with other project managers to track and manage inter-project dependencies; communicate updates on major milestones, escalations and status to lead engineer and lead project manager; work with lead engineer and management to set project specific budget; project spend rates based on the budgets; and manage within budgetary objectives set by manager, monitoring and controlling costs within functional areas. Position is eligible to work remotely one or more days per week, per company policy.

REQUIREMENTS: Bachelor’s degree, or foreign equivalent, in Computer Science, Engineering, or related technical field, and two (2) years of experience providing end to end technical project management; implementing IT and Telecom infrastructure projects leveraging SAFE (Scaled Agile Framework) and Agile development methodologies; providing project management for Quality engineering and IT test automation teams; managing projects and delivery in the software development or quality assurance domain, and in Internet/Telecommunications systems infrastructure; and setting up and managing projects to forecast growth by coordinating with supply chain vendors and 3rd party OEM (original equipment manufacturers).
